The competitive enzyme-linked immunosorbent assay technique was used to evaluate aflatoxin M1 (AFM1) levels in 168 samples of raw milk (135 samples and 33 samples from bulk tanks of farms and milk collection centers, respectively) and 12 samples of pasteurized milk in Fars province, Southern Iran. AFM1 was found in 55.56% of the samples with a mean concentration of 21.31 ng/L. The concentration of AFM1 in raw milk samples from farms was significantly (p < 0.05) lower than that in samples from collection centers and pasteurized milk. The concentration of AFM1 was not influenced by season, location, or type of farm. The concentrations of AFM1 in all samples were lower than the Iranian national standard limit (100 ng/L), but in 30% of raw cow milk samples they were higher than the maximum tolerance limit accepted by the European Union (50 ng/L); therefore, more effort is needed to control AFM1 levels in milk produced in Southern Iran.
